Seven flowering plants have been identified as offering the appearance of expertly cultivated gardens while requiring minimal effort to grow. Experts confirm these plants can thrive with little maintenance, making them attractive options for busy or novice gardeners.

These seven plants include varieties like Gaura, Coreopsis, Blanket Flower, Russian Sage, Lavender, Yarrow, and Sedum. According to horticultural sources, they naturally develop into lush, colorful displays that resemble well-manicured gardens, yet they are highly resilient and require minimal watering, pruning, or fertilizing.

Experts from gardening organizations note that these plants are well-suited for various climates and soil types, often thriving in poor soil conditions where more delicate plants might struggle. Their low-maintenance nature makes them especially popular among those seeking aesthetic appeal without intensive gardening routines.

While these plants look as if they have been carefully cultivated, they are often native or naturally hardy species that can self-propagate or spread with minimal intervention, reducing the time and effort needed for garden upkeep.

Key Questions

Are these plants suitable for all climates?

Most of these plants are hardy and adaptable, but their performance can vary depending on local climate and soil conditions. Consulting local gardening experts is recommended.

Do these plants require any special care?

Generally, they require minimal watering, pruning, or fertilizing. However, occasional watering during extreme droughts and some deadheading can enhance their appearance.

Can these plants attract pollinators?

Yes, many of these flowering species, like lavender and yarrow, attract bees, butterflies, and other pollinators, supporting local biodiversity.

Are these plants invasive or harmful to native ecosystems?

Most of these plants are native or well-established in many regions, but gardeners should check local guidelines to avoid introducing invasive species into sensitive ecosystems.
